Figuring Out the Matchups

Next, I had to figure out how a 12-team playoff would actually work. From memory, I think the top four conference champions get a bye, the rest are at-large, that sort of stuff. Then, seeds 5-12 play each other in the first round.

  • Seeds 5 vs 12
  • Seeds 6 vs 11
  • Seeds 7 vs 10
  • Seeds 8 vs 9

I took my list of teams and manually matched them up based on their ranking. This took a little bit of thinking, making sure I followed the basic rules as I understood them.
